Type de champ de base de données

  • Rversion finale: Washingtondc
  • Mis à jour 1 févr. 2024
  • 1 minute de lecture
  • Plusieurs types de champs sont disponibles dans le système.

    Ce tableau présente les types de champs et les types de bases de données MySQL correspondants. En règle générale, il n’est pas nécessaire d’effectuer d’actions au niveau de la base de données. Pour en savoir plus sur la modification d’un type de champ, reportez-vous à Dictionnaire système.
    Tableau 1. Types de champs de base de données
    Types de champ Options Type XML du dictionnaire Type de base de données MySQL
    Chaîne petit chaîne VARCHAR(40)
    Chaîne moyen chaîne VARCHAR(100)
    Chaîne grand chaîne TEXTE MOYEN
    Chaîne Extralarge chaîne TEXTE MOYEN
    Décimal décimal Décimal (15,2) les instances plus anciennes peuvent avoir (12,2)
    Entier entier Entier
    Vrai-faux booléen TINYINT(1)
    Date glide_date DATE
    Date-Heure glide_date_time DATE/HEURE
    Heure glide_time DATE/HEURE
    Durée glide_duration DATE/HEURE
    Choix chaîne VARCHAR(40)
    Suggestion chaîne VARCHAR(40)
    Journal Journal TEXTE MOYEN
    Référence <table de référence> référence VARCHAR(32)
    Liste glide_list TEXTE MOYEN
    URL URL TEXTE MOYEN
    Image user_image VARCHAR(40)
    Date d’échéance due_date DATE/HEURE
    Remarque :
    Voici un exemple de types d’options :
    • Champ de chaîne défini dans la plateforme avec une longueur maximale de 40 caractères → VARCHAR(40).
    • Champ de chaîne défini dans la plateforme avec une longueur maximale de x, où x = 41-255 caractères, y compris → VARCHAR(x) [exemples : la chaîne 42 est VARCHAR(42) et la chaîne 211 est VARCHAR(211)].
    • Champ de chaîne défini dans la plateforme avec une longueur maximale de 256 et plus → MEDIUMTEXT.